
40-pin round hole IC DIP socket — 2.54mm pitch, machined contacts, through-hole
The 40-pin round hole IC DIP socket is a precision machined contact socket designed for reliable, low-insertion-force mounting of 40-pin DIP (Dual In-line Package) integrated circuits on PCBs. Unlike standard stamped-contact sockets, the round (machined) contacts grip the IC pins with a circular contact surface, providing superior electrical contact, lower contact resistance, and significantly reduced risk of pin damage during insertion and removal.
With a 2.54mm (0.1") standard pitch and through-hole PCB mounting, it is compatible with all standard 40-pin DIP ICs including microcontrollers, memory chips, and logic ICs. Ideal for prototyping, development boards, and any application where ICs need to be swapped or replaced without soldering.
Key Specifications:
- Number of pins: 40 (20 per row)
- Pitch: 2.54mm (0.1")
- Row spacing: 15.24mm (600 mil / 0.6")
- Contact type: Round hole (machined / turned pin)
- Contact material: Copper alloy, gold or tin plated
- Body material: PA66 (nylon), UL94 V-0 flame retardant
- Mounting: Through-hole PCB
- Compatible IC packages: DIP-40 (0.6" wide)
Key Features:
- Machined round contacts — 360° contact surface for superior grip, lower resistance, and longer service life vs. stamped contacts
- Low insertion force — IC pins slide in smoothly without bending or damage
- Re-insertable — allows repeated IC swapping without degrading contact quality
- Standard 2.54mm pitch — fits all standard DIP-40 footprints
- Flame-retardant housing for safety in enclosed electronics
Compatible ICs (examples):
- ATmega16 / ATmega32 microcontrollers
- Z80 CPU
- 8051 / AT89S52 microcontrollers
- 27C256 / 27C512 EPROM memory
- 6502 CPU and other vintage 40-pin DIP processors
